The article addressed the escalation of the conflict between Israel's political and military leadership following Defense Minister Yisrael Katz's decision to dismiss Lieutenant General Avi Blot, commander of the Central Command, and to replace him with Lieutenant General Dado Gadir. This came amid disagreements over how to handle a far-right settler suspected of assaults on Palestinians. An investigation revealed that the minister refused to protect settler activist Dardedik, who is accused of physical assaults and threats, and aimed to change the leadership to pursue harsher policies against the Palestinians. Meanwhile, the army affirmed that the commander of the Central Command still retains his trust and remains committed to his stance. The dispute reflects growing tensions between the political and military levels over managing security issues in the West Bank, amidst ongoing settler expansion—hundreds of settlements and outposts have been established—and increasing attacks on Palestinians.
